Abbreviation
abr: mouvementRare déplacement d’un groupe de personnes ou d’un objet dans une directionRare
- Le mvt de la foule rend la surveillance plus compliquée.
- Le mvt du train est brutal au passage du tunnel.
- On analyse le mvt des cartons sur le tapis roulant.
Origin of mvt
latin, motus (mouvement) abréviation de «mouvement»
